Package edu.uci.ics.jung.random.generators

Interface Summary
EvolvingGraphGenerator An interface for algorithms that generate graphs that evolve over time
GraphGenerator An interface for algorithms that generate graphs
 

Class Summary
BarabasiAlbertGenerator Simple evolving scale-free random graph generator.
EppsteinPowerLawGenerator Graph generator that generates undirected sparse graphs with power-law distributions.
ErdosRenyiGenerator Random Generator of Erdos-Renyi "binomial model"
KleinbergSmallWorldGenerator Graph generator that produces a random graph with small world properties.
Lattice1DGenerator Simple generator of an n x 1 lattice where each vertex is incident with each of its 2 neighbors (except possibly for the vertices on the edge depending upon whether the lattice is specified to be toroidal or not).
Lattice2DGenerator Simple generator of an n x n lattice where each vertex is incident with each of its 4 neighbors (except possibly for the vertices on the edge depending upon whether the lattice is specified to be toroidal or not).
SimpleRandomGenerator Simple graph generator where |V| vertices are generated and |E| random edges chosen pairwise uniformly
WattsBetaSmallWorldGenerator WattsBetaSmallWorldGenerator is a graph generator that produces a small world network using the beta-model as proposed by Duncan Watts.
